I did the exact same thing with r/enfp! I read about the test and did it and as an awkward self-obsessed teenager I liked knowing that other people described them selves the same way I did. I do think it's a good tool for kids who feel out of place. I wasn't on reddit at the time, but I did find a forum of people who presented themselves how I did and thus, had the same kind of problems socializing as me.

This may be off topic, but both me and my sister immigranted to Canada at a young age and with parents that didn't care about us being properly socialized. So both of us (we talked about this as adults) spent our youth studying pop culture as if we were aliens trying to learn how to act amongst the humans.

So yeah, this stuff was helpful for me. But it's just a tool.
